Ingredients for Cajun Surf Turf Delight

Here’s everything you’ll need to create this flavor-packed dish for two:

IngredientQuantityPurpose
Ribeye steak or sirloin2 (8 oz each)The “turf,” providing a tender and juicy protein base.
Large shrimp (peeled, deveined)1/2 lbThe “surf,” adding a fresh, delicate seafood element.
Cajun seasoning3 tablespoonsDelivers the signature spicy, smoky flavor profile.
Butter3 tablespoons (divided)Adds richness and helps sear the steak and shrimp perfectly.
Olive oil1 tablespoonPrevents sticking and enhances the sear during cooking.

5 Steps to Make Cajun Surf Turf Delight

Step 1: Prepare the Ingredients

  1. Pat the steaks and shrimp dry with paper towels to remove excess moisture.
  2. Rub both the steak and shrimp generously with Cajun seasoning, ensuring an even coating.

Step 2: Cook the Steak

  1.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il and 1 tablespoon of butter in a cast-iron skillet over medium-high heat.
  2. Add the steaks and sear for 3–4 minutes per side, depending on your desired doneness. For medium-rare, aim for an internal temperature of 135°F (57°C).
  3. Remove the steaks from the skillet and let them rest under foil.

Step 3: Sauté the Shrimp

  1. In the same skillet, melt another tablespoon of butter.
  2. Add the shrimp and cook for 2–3 minutes per side until pink and opaque. Be careful not to overcook, as shrimp can become rubbery.

Step 4: Make the Cajun Butter Sauce

  1. Add the final tablespoon of butter to the skillet and scrape up any flavorful bits from the bottom.
  2. Drizzle the melted Cajun butter sauce over the shrimp and steak for an extra layer of flavor.

Step 5: Plate and Serve

  • Arrange the steak and shrimp on a plate, garnished with chopped parsley or a squeeze of fresh lemon if desired. Serve with your favorite sides and enjoy the bold Cajun flavors.

Tips for Success

  • Choose the Right Steak: Ribeye and sirloin are excellent choices for their marbling and flavor. Adjust cooking times for thicker cuts.
  • Don’t Overcook the Shrimp: Shrimp cook quickly—watch them closely to maintain their tender texture.
  • Homemade Cajun Seasoning: Mix pa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, cayenne, thyme, and oregano for a fresh, custom blend.
  • Rest the Steak: Allowing the steak to rest ensures it retains its juices and remains tender.

FAQs About Cajun Surf Turf Delight

Q: Can I use a different type of seafood?

A: Absolutely! Scallops, lobster, or even crab can replace shrimp for a luxurious twist.

Q: Can I grill the steak and shrimp instead?

A: Yes, grilling adds a smoky, charred flavor that works beautifully with Cajun seasoning.

Q: How spicy is Cajun seasoning?

A: Cajun seasoning typically has a medium level of heat. Adjust the amount of cayenne pepper if you prefer it milder or spicier.

Q: Can I make this dish ahead of time?

A: While it’s best served fresh, you can prep the proteins and Cajun butter sauce in advance, then cook them just before serving.
